As a surnames expert, it is always fascinating to delve into the history and significance of different surnames. One surname that has caught my attention is 'Frobert'. With a total incidence of 689 in France, 'Frobert' is a relatively common surname in that country. However, it is also present in other countries such as the United States, the United Arab Emirates, Spain, England, India, Russia, Sweden, Thailand, and Uganda, albeit with much lower incidences.
The surname 'Frobert' is of French origin and is believed to be derived from the medieval given name 'Robert'. The prefix 'Fro-' is thought to be a variation of the French word 'frère', meaning 'brother'. Therefore, 'Frobert' can be interpreted as 'brother of Robert' or 'son of Robert'.
In France, the surname 'Frobert' is most commonly found in the regions of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es and Bourgogne-Franche-Comté. It is likely that the name originated in these regions and spread to other parts of the country over time. The incidence of 'Frobert' in France suggests that it has a long history and has been passed down through generations.
Although the incidence of 'Frobert' in the United States is only 2, it is interesting to note that the surname has made its way across the Atlantic. It is possible that individuals with the surname 'Frobert' in the US have French ancestry or that the name was brought over by immigrants at some point in history.
In countries such as the United Arab Emirates, Spain, England, India, Russia, Sweden, Thailand, and Uganda, the incidence of 'Frobert' is even lower, with only 1 recorded instance in each country. It is likely that the presence of the surname in these countries is due to migration or other historical factors.
